为了优化 OpenCart PHP 性能,您可以采取以下措施:
-
开启 gzip 压缩:通过Gzip压缩可以减少网络传输的数据量,从而提高网站加载速度。在 .htaccess 文件中启用gzip压缩。
-
优化数据库查询:避免使用复杂的查询语句,尽量使用索引。同时,定期清理和优化数据库,删除不再需要的数据和表。
-
使用缓存:利用 Opencart 的内置缓存系统或第三方缓存插件(如 Varnish、Redis 等)来缓存页面、数据和 API 响应,降低服务器负担。
-
减少 HTTP 请求:通过合并 CSS 和 JavaScript 文件、使用雪碧图等方式减少 HTTP 请求次数。
-
开启浏览器缓存:设置合适的缓存策略,使浏览器缓存静态资源,减少重复加载。
-
优化图片:压缩图片大小,或将多个小图片合并成雪碧图,以减少图片加载时间。
-
使用 CDN:将静态资源部署到内容分发网络(CDN),加速资源加载速度。
-
优化代码:避免使用过多的内联样式和脚本,减少不必要的 PHP 代码,提高代码执行效率。
-
升级服务器:确保服务器硬件配置足够应对网站流量,考虑升级到更高性能的服务器。
-
使用负载均衡:在多台服务器之间分配请求,降低单台服务器的压力。
通过实施这些优化措施,您可以显著提高 OpenCart PHP 网站的性能。